Location: Edinburgh - Arthur's Seat
Type: Legend
Date / Time: Unknown
Further Comments: The rocky outcrop known as Arthur's Seat was once used as a resting place for a passing giant. In 1836 a group of schoolboys discovered seventeen tiny coffins hidden in the area, each containing a small carved figure inside. Their purpose is unknown.

Location: Edinburgh - Bell's Wynd - building no longer stands
Type: Haunting Manifestation
Date / Time: Eighteenth Century
Further Comments: The body of Mrs Guthrie lay undiscovered in a room along this wynd for 21 years. Her ghost manifested itself to a locksmith who broke in, curious to know why the flat was not being used. Guthrie's ghost appeared along the Wynd for many years after her body was removed.

Location: Edinburgh - Mercat Cross, High Street
Type: Other
Date / Time: 08 September 1513
Further Comments: The voice of the Devil (or a demon named Plotcock, Platcock or Potcock) could be heard in the area of the cross calling out all the names of men who would die in the Battle of Flodden, which would occur the following day. Richard Lawson, upon hearing his own name, threw a coin against the cross, and appealed against the judgement in the name of God and Jesus - Lawson was the only named person to survive.
